Economics, Finance and Accounting


The Department of Economics, Finance and Accounting, located in the Faculty of Business, Environment and Society, offers a range of full-time single and combined honours undergraduate and post-graduate degrees.

Located in the modern William Morris building, the department is fully equipped with the latest teaching technologies. It has in excess of 500 home and international students who come from a variety of different socio-economic and ethnic backgrounds contributing to a diverse, multi-cultural and multi-faith student community.

Staff

Our highly qualified and experienced academic staff  teach on a range of courses, supervise PhDs, undertake academic and applied research (especially in the area of financial markets and pedagogy), and publish books and papers in peer-reviewed academic journals.

They participate in nationally funded research projects aimed at improving the quality of teaching provision and student learning experience.

Staff members have professional qualifications which enable them to offer students expert advice on employment careers in different types of economic, financial and accounting professions.
